Abstract
We proposed and successfully demonstrated a novel high connectivity composite packet switching system using a single tunable laser source and passive optical components at each node. This could become an economical solution for networks that require high connectivity and packet switching. Photonic slot routing schemes could not only be useful for local area networks but also be an economically viable solution for interconnecting large router farms
